mallory icon indicating copy to clipboard operation
mallory copied to clipboard

Running dqlite tests fails with error "bash: line 1: /opt/fs/dqlite/cov-server.log: No such file or directory"

Open sebastiaoamaro opened this issue 8 months ago • 0 comments

Hi, I was trying to run the dqlite Jepsen tests [1] with the test.sh script:

RAFT_BRANCH=v0.15.0 && DQLITE_BRANCH=v1.11.0 ./test.sh run test --workload set --nemesis kill --time-limit 60 --test-count 1 --concurrency 2n

However, I am getting the error: bash: line 1: /opt/fs/dqlite/cov-server.log: No such file or directory. Is there something I am missing in terms of configuration? I ran the test.sh setup before and I am running a Vagrant box with ubuntu 22.04.

Thanks in advance!

Full stacktrace:

bash: line 1: /opt/fs/dqlite/cov-server.log: No such file or directory
        at slingshot.support$stack_trace.invoke(support.clj:201)
        at jepsen.control.core$throw_on_nonzero_exit.invokeStatic(core.clj:160)
        at jepsen.control.core$throw_on_nonzero_exit.invoke(core.clj:155)
        at jepsen.dqlite.control$exec.invokeStatic(control.clj:24)
        at jepsen.dqlite.control$exec.invoke(control.clj:13)
        at jepsen.dqlite.control.NsenterRemote.execute_BANG_(control.clj:45)
        at jepsen.control$ssh_STAR_.invokeStatic(control.clj:138)
        at jepsen.control$ssh_STAR_.invoke(control.clj:130)
        at jepsen.control$exec_STAR_.invokeStatic(control.clj:145)
        at jepsen.control$exec_STAR_.doInvoke(control.clj:142)
        at clojure.lang.RestFn.applyTo(RestFn.java:137)
        at clojure.core$apply.invokeStatic(core.clj:667)
        at clojure.core$apply.invoke(core.clj:662)
        at jepsen.control$exec.invokeStatic(control.clj:161)
        at jepsen.control$exec.doInvoke(control.clj:155)
        at clojure.lang.RestFn.invoke(RestFn.java:482)
        at jepsen.control.util$start_daemon_BANG_.invokeStatic(util.clj:359)
        at jepsen.control.util$start_daemon_BANG_.doInvoke(util.clj:311)
        at clojure.lang.RestFn.invoke(RestFn.java:442)
        at jepsen.dqlite.db$start_cov_server.invokeStatic(db.clj:36)
        at jepsen.dqlite.db$start_cov_server.invoke(db.clj:34)
        at jepsen.dqlite.db$db$reify__1825.setup_BANG_(db.clj:238)
        at jepsen.db$fn__6953$G__6947__6957.invoke(db.clj:12)
        at jepsen.db$fn__6953$G__6946__6962.invoke(db.clj:12)
        at clojure.core$partial$fn__5908.invoke(core.clj:2642)
        at jepsen.control$on_nodes$fn__6824.invoke(control.clj:314)
        at clojure.lang.AFn.applyToHelper(AFn.java:154)
        at clojure.lang.AFn.applyTo(AFn.java:144)
        at clojure.core$apply.invokeStatic(core.clj:667)
        at clojure.core$with_bindings_STAR_.invokeStatic(core.clj:1990)
        at clojure.core$with_bindings_STAR_.doInvoke(core.clj:1990)
        at clojure.lang.RestFn.applyTo(RestFn.java:142)
        at clojure.core$apply.invokeStatic(core.clj:671)
        at clojure.core$bound_fn_STAR_$fn__5818.doInvoke(core.clj:2020)
        at clojure.lang.RestFn.invoke(RestFn.java:408)
        at dom_top.core$real_pmap_helper$build_thread__406$fn__407.invoke(core.clj:152)
        at clojure.lang.AFn.applyToHelper(AFn.java:152)
        at clojure.lang.AFn.applyTo(AFn.java:144)
        at clojure.core$apply.invokeStatic(core.clj:667)
        at clojure.core$with_bindings_STAR_.invokeStatic(core.clj:1990)
        at clojure.core$with_bindings_STAR_.doInvoke(core.clj:1990)
        at clojure.lang.RestFn.invoke(RestFn.java:425)
        at clojure.lang.AFn.applyToHelper(AFn.java:156)
        at clojure.lang.RestFn.applyTo(RestFn.java:132)
        at clojure.core$apply.invokeStatic(core.clj:671)
        at clojure.core$bound_fn_STAR_$fn__5818.doInvoke(core.clj:2020)
        at clojure.lang.RestFn.invoke(RestFn.java:397)
        at clojure.lang.AFn.run(AFn.java:22)
        at java.base/java.lang.Thread.run(Thread.java:829)

[1] https://github.com/dsfuzz/mallory/tree/main/tests/jepsen/dqlite

sebastiaoamaro avatar Jun 20 '24 13:06 sebastiaoamaro